Salt Composition

Metformin (1000mg) + Teneligliptin (20mg)

Overview Vriten-M Forte Tablet PR

Diabete-Comb Forte tablets manage elevated blood glucose in type 2 diabetes patients through a dual-action formulation. This helps mitigate severe diabetic complications like vision impairment and kidney disease, potentially lowering heart attack and stroke risk. Diabete-Comb Forte may be used independently or in conjunction with other antidiabetic therapies. Optimal efficacy requires adherence to a balanced diet and regular physical activity. Dosage is individualized based on your health status, glucose readings, and concurrent medications. Taking it with food minimizes gastrointestinal discomfort. Consistent daily administration at the same time maximizes benefits; discontinuation should only occur under physician guidance. Effective blood sugar control helps prevent future complications. Maintaining your prescribed diet and exercise regimen is crucial for successful diabetes management; lifestyle choices significantly impact control. Common side effects include nausea, vomiting, diarrhea, stomach upset, and headache. Hypoglycemia is a potential risk, particularly when used with insulin or sulfonylureas; learn to identify and address this complication. This medication isn't suitable for all patients. Inform your doctor of any pre-existing kidney, liver, heart, or pancreatic conditions, or significant alcohol consumption before starting. Pregnant or lactating individuals should consult their doctor. Interaction with other medications is possible; disclose all your medications to ensure safety. Alcohol should be limited due to its hypoglycemic effect. Your doctor will monitor kidney function and blood sugar levels throughout treatment.

SAFETY ADVICE

AlcoholAlcoholUNSAFE

Consuming alcohol alongside Vriten-M Forte Tablet PR is inadvisable.

PregnancyPreg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

The use of Vriten-M Forte Tablet PR during pregnancy may pose risks. While human research is scant, animal studies indicate potential harm to the fetus. A physician will assess the potential advantages against any possible risks prior to prescribing this medication. Physician consultation is recommended.

Breast feedingBreast feedingC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

Use of Vriten-M Forte Tablet PR while breastfeeding is likely inadvisable. Available human data indicates potential transfer to breast milk, posing a possible risk to the infant.

DrivingDrivingC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

Driving ability while using Vriten-M Forte Tablet PR is undetermined. Refrain from driving if experiencing symptoms impairing concentration or reaction time.

KidneyKidneyCAUTION

Patients with kidney impairment should use Vriten-M Forte Tablet PR with careful consideration; dose modification may be necessary. Physician consultation is advised. Vriten-M Forte Tablet PR is contraindicated in patients with severe kidney disease. Routine monitoring of renal function is recommended during treatment.

LiverLiverUNSAFE

Patients with liver conditions should likely refrain from using Vriten-M Forte Tablet PR, as it poses a potential risk. A physician's consultation is recommended.

What if you forget to take Vriten-M Forte Tablet PR :

Should you forget a Vriten-M Forte Tablet PR dose, ingest it immediately. Nevertheless, if your next scheduled dose is imminent, omit the missed dose and resume your usual regimen. Avoid taking a double dose.

FAQs on Vriten-M Forte Tablet PR

Vriten-M Forte Tablet PR is safe when used as directed by your doctor. However, even with correct dosage, side effects such as nausea, diarrhea, vomiting, stomach upset, headache, nasal congestion, sore throat, respiratory infection, and hypoglycemia (low blood sugar) may occur. Hypoglycemia is more likely if you're also using insulin or sulfonylurea. Report any persistent side effects to your doctor.
Vriten-M Forte Tablet PR typically doesn't cause low blood sugar (hypoglycemia) by itself. However, hypoglycemia can result from inadequate caloric intake while using this medication. Symptoms include nausea, headache, irritability, hunger, sweating, dizziness, rapid heartbeat, anxiety, and shakiness. These are more likely if you skip meals, drink alcohol, overexert yourself, or take other diabetes medication concurrently. Regular blood sugar monitoring is crucial. Always keep glucose tablets, honey, or fruit juice on hand.
Nausea and vomiting are possible side effects of Vriten-M Forte Tablet PR. If vomiting occurs, sip small amounts of water or other fluids frequently. Consult your doctor if vomiting continues or you experience dehydration symptoms such as dark, strong-smelling urine and infrequent urination. Do not take other medications without your doctor's approval.
Vriten-M Forte Tablet PR is contraindicated in patients allergic to its components or excipients. It should also be avoided in those with severe kidney or liver impairment, congestive heart failure, lactic acidosis, or diabetic ketoacidosis.
Vriten-M Forte Tablet PR can cause lactic acidosis (MALA, or Metformin-associated lactic acidosis), a rare but serious side effect resulting from elevated blood lactic acid levels. To minimize risk, it's avoided in patients with kidney disease, the elderly, and heavy alcohol users. Symptoms include muscle pain/weakness, dizziness, fatigue, cold extremities, shortness of breath, nausea, vomiting, abdominal pain, and bradycardia. If experienced, discontinue Vriten-M Forte Tablet PR and seek immediate medical attention.
Prolonged use of Vriten-M Forte Tablet PR can lead to vitamin B12 deficiency by hindering its absorption in the stomach. This deficiency may result in anemia, nerve damage, tingling or numbness in the extremities, weakness, urinary issues, cognitive changes, and balance problems (ataxia). If you experience these symptoms, consult your doctor for B12 level monitoring and potential supplementation.
Store this medication in its original, tightly closed container, as directed on the label. Discard any unused medicine safely, ensuring it remains inaccessible to children, pets, and others.
